Fig. 1. Chimeric molecules containing Grb2 or EGFR. (A) YFP-tagged Grb2. Mutations
in each chimeric molecule are indicated. GGGG; four-glycine linker. (B)
C-terminally tagged EGFR. (C) Immunoblot of Grb2-YFP. Lysates of COS-7 cells
transfected with either wild-type Grb2 or mutant Grb2 fused to YFP were
analyzed by western blotting (lane 1, YFP alone; lane 2, wild-type Grb2-YFP;
lane 3, SH2m-YFP; lane 4, NSH3m-YFP; lane 5, CSH3m-YFP; lane 6, NCSH3m-YFP).
The blot was probed with anti-GFP antibody and reprobed with anti-Grb2
antibody. (D) Western blot of EGFR-CFP. Lysates of COS-7 cells expressing
either CFP alone or EGFR-CFP were analyzed by western blotting. The blot was
probed with anti-GFP antibody (lanes 1,2) and reprobed with anti-EGFR antibody
(lanes 3,4). Arrows point to EGFR-CFP (upper band) and endogenous EGFR (lower
band). Molecular weight marker proteins (kDa) are indicated at the left. (e)
Grb2-YFP associates with EGFR in an EGF-dependent manner. Wild-type Grb2-YFP
was immunoprecipitated by anti-GFP antibody from the lysate of A431 cells
expressing wild-type Grb2-YFP either before or after EGF stimulation. The blot
was probed with anti-GFP antibody (bottom) or anti-EGFR antibody (top). (F)
Grb2-YFP constitutively associates with SOS, Cbl and dynamin II. GFP
immunoprecipitates from lysates of A431 cells transfected with either YFP
alone (lane 1) or wild-type Grb2-YFP (lane 2) were immunoblotted with either
anti-SOS, anti-Cbl, anti-dynamin II or anti-GFP antibody.
